1.根据命名读取结构树上的信息,如求解项,mesh setup,name selection DataModel.GetObjectsByName("name") StaticSys = DataModel.AnalysisByName("Static Structural") #定位到名为"Static Structural"的分析项 # 其他依此类推,可以选择mesh,name selection, 不过用的时候要注意,不一定好使 2.对未知属性查看。并根...
在Workbench界面中,选择File--Scripting--Record Journal来启动脚本录制功能。接下来,我们需要创建一个Static Structural分析系统,该系统将涵盖结构分析的全流程。简化后的系统代码示例如下:在Workbench中,我们通过点击Engineering Data来定义材料属性。以Steel为例,我们设定其密度为7500kg/m3,杨氏模量为209.0E3,泊松...
首先,我们需要打开ANSYS Workbench DM,并创建一个新的实体。然后,我们可以使用Python脚本来生成我们想要的几何形状。 importScriptingfrommathimportpi# 获取当前活动实体entity=Scripting.CurrentEntity()# 设置圆柱体参数r=10# 圆柱体底部圆面半径h=20# 圆柱体高度# 创建圆柱体entity.CreateCylinder(r,h) 1. 2. 3...
3. 编写Python脚本 接下来,你可以开始编写你的Python脚本。下面是一个简单的示例代码,用于在ANSYS Workbench中创建一个简单的模型。 # 导入ANSYS Workbench模块fromansysimportansys# 创建ANSYS Workbench对象workbench=ansys.Workbench()# 创建一个新的模型model=workbench.create_model()# 添加一个零件part=model.add_p...
点击菜单栏Automation–Scripting,打开脚本编辑器,调试的时候在右下角输入脚本代码,方便实时查看代码效果。 Workbench 云图显示的设置通常有如下API函数: 1、Graphics.ViewOptions.ResultPreference,该函数主要设置云图中模型的显示设置,例如变形大小比例,是否显示最小值,最大值等,其主要功能如下所示: ...
打开Workbench界面,通过点击File-->Scripting-->Record Journal,开始录制脚本; 创建Static Structural分析系统,系统中包含结构分析中的所有流程,简化后代码如下: 2、定义材料属性 点击Engineering Data创建Steel材料,密度:7500kg/m3,杨氏模:209.0E3,泊松比:0.3。
对于使用Workbench的用户而言,定义材料是一个比较繁琐的过程,特别是当材料种类多且又没相应的材料库时。解决方式有两种:一、采用插入APDL命令流来解决。APDL可快速定义材料,然而在Mechanical赋值操作比较麻烦,需要定义不同的NS组并使用Emodif命令来修改材料属性,在手
打开Workbench界面,通过点击File-->Scripting-->Record Journal,开始录制脚本; 创建Static Structural分析系统,系统中包含结构分析中的所有流程,简化后代码如下: 2、定义材料属性 点击Engineering Data创建Steel材料,密度:7500kg/m3,杨氏模:209.0E3,泊松比:0.3。
分别为Python语言基础知识篇、SpaceClaim脚本知识篇、Mechanical脚本知识篇、Workbench项目管理脚本知识篇、项目脚本调试篇以及项目软件二次开发篇,本套课程总计约100课时,平均每个课时30~50分钟,全套课程总计约 70小时,通过本教程,学员可系统性的掌握利用Python语言进行ansys workbench二次开发的相关技巧,课程详情请点击下方...
近日,水哥收到不少同学关于采用Workbench进行瞬态分析后提取数据的问题,今天就以本篇文章来解惑。 ANSYS数据后处理主要分为两大类:通用后处理和时间历程后处理,通用后处理也即处理固定时刻结构不同点位的情况…